The answer for 10.9 as a fraction will be 109/10.
Converting a decimal to a fraction is a task that can be done easily by following these steps.
Step 1: Firstly, convert the decimal number to a fraction for easy calculation. Here, 10.9 is the number, so it becomes 10.9/1.
Step 2: To remove the decimal from the fraction, multiply both the numerator and denominator by 10 (because there is only 1 decimal place). 10.9/1 × 10/10 = 109/10
Step 3: The fraction 109/10 is already in its simplest form because 109 and 10 have no common factors other than 1.
Thus, 10.9 can be written as a fraction 109/10.
